Congrats on solving this symbol! The answer was "tier3".

For those of you wondering how this answer could be arrived at, here's a quick explanation. :)
Cass, designer of this riddle wrote:
Doug Rattman was the only scientist who believed that GLaDOS could not be stopped and feared that the morality core would not stop her from hurting people. While observing the test subject files one day, he found that Chell was forbidden from testing, because she is 'abnormally stubborn.' With this in mind, he believed that she would one day be useful to defeating GLaDOS if she ever did turn against them. Doug Rattman decided to put Chell on the top of the test subject list so that she would be chosen. Doug Rattman turned out to be correct about his concerns of GLaDOS, because on Bring-Your-Daughter-To-Work-Day, GLaDOS decided to release a neurotoxin which Doug Rattman escaped from and hid among Dens he created and lived in throughout the Apature Science facility. He was the only staff survivor. Unfortunately, Doug Rattman's condition worsened due to a lack of medication for his mental illness of schizophrenia, and often received logical advice from a companion cube. Including, to save Chell when he saw her unconscious during testing and dragged away. Because of his guilt due to feeling responsible for this (from choosing her to be a test subject) and his companion cube's advice, he sought to rescue her. Unfortunately, he died while doing this but did manage to awaken Chell from a Cryo sleep. Often, throughout portal 2 - the dens that Doug Rattman had been living in can be found as a series of 'Easter Eggs' where he wrote messages on the walls to help Chell defeat GLaDOS. In a den in chamber 17, on the wall, there is a username and password scrawled among his many other writings such as 'the cake is a lie' and 'she is watching you.' The username written is: cjohnson and the password is: Tier3
